Reading?<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>IELTS Reading is one of the module of IELTS. This test is designed to assess the candidate reading ability. In this test, you will get 40 questions and you have to complete all the question in 60 minutes.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>These include reading for skimming, understanding logical argument, recognising writer\u2019s viewpoints, detail, key ideas, gist, and attitudes. There are two types of IELTS reading:&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>General Training IELTS Reading<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Academic IELTS Reading<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"general-training-ielts-reading\"><\/span><strong>General Training IELTS Reading<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>IELTS General Training is a test that assesses your ability to communicate effectively. While giving IELTS reading test, if you read the question first, then this can give you a sense of what is being asked.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>And this will help you keep an eye on what you are looking for when reading the passage.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"check-your-spelling-twice\"><\/span>Check Your Spelling Twice<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>While writing the answer on the answer sheet, check your spelling twice. You may get zero points for the answer if your spelling is incorrect.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"watch-your-time\"><\/span>Watch your Time<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>While doing IELTS reading, you have to keep an eye on the watch because you only get 60 minutes to answer the questions. The examiner will not give you more time for completing the answer. So, make sure manage your time properly.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"dont-take-tansion-while-getting-unfamiliar-vocabulary\"><\/span>Don\u2019t take tansion while getting unfamiliar vocabulary&nbsp;<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>While giving IELTS reading test, you may get unfamiliar words whose meaning you do not know so don\u2019t worry if the material looks unfamiliar or if you don\u2019t know some words.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The answer can be found in the text,&nbsp; you don\u2019t need more knowledge to succeed.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"pay-attention-to-the-details\"><\/span><strong>Pay attention to the details.<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Look over the text carefully. Capital letters, underlining, italics, figures, graphs, and tables, among other things, are likely to be important.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"no-blank-boxes\"><\/span><strong>No blank boxes<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Answer all of the questions, even if you\u2019re not sure. You won\u2019t be punished if you answer incorrectly, so take a chance and write the most common answer. It is the eleventh IELTS reading tips.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"cross-out-the-wrong-answers\"><\/span><strong>Cross out the wrong answers<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>If you see an answer that you know is incorrect, cross it out. This way, you won\u2019t be confused, and you\u2019ll save time.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"choose-your-technique\"><\/span><strong>Choose your technique<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>It may seem strange at first, but\u2026 there is no real answer as to which technique is best for you.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It would help if you decided how to look for correct answers and what you will do first: read questions or read text.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Most successful candidates like to read the content first and then give answers.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>However, some argue that doing things the other way around is better.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Practice IELTS Reading samples to see which strategy best suits you.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"pay-attention-to-the-introduction-and-conclusion\"><\/span><strong>Pay attention to the introduction and conclusion.<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>The author\u2019s point of view is frequently presented in the introduction and conclusion.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When you read these two sections of the reading passage, you will answer the majority of the questions correctly.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>After you\u2019ve read the introduction and conclusion, skim through the body of the passage.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"other-tips-to-improve-your-ielts-reading\"><\/span>Other Tips To Improve Your IELTS Reading<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Here are some ways to improve the results.&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>First, it&#8217;s best to take IELTS practice tests. There are three sections in all, with a total sectional time limit of 60 minutes. Make the most of your time.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<div id=\"faq-question-1644404991136\" class=\"rank-math-list-item\">\n<h3 class=\"rank-math-question \"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"do-all-the-answers-come-in-order-in-the-passage\"><\/span>Do all the answers come in order in the passage?<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<div class=\"rank-math-answer \">\n\n<p>Nope. For all Question Types, the answers do not always appear in the same order in the paragraph. Short Answer, Sentence Completion, and True\/False Question Types normally appear in that order, but be prepared for anything and don&#8217;t assume that answers will appear in that order. Make it a habit to look for information.<\/p>\n\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>IELTS Reading tips &#8211; Nowadays many students want to study or work in abroad countries.
